Sharon Springs is a small town in Kansas with a population of 837. Residents earn $57,083 per year, which is 24% below the national average.

The median household income in Sharon Springs is $57,083, 24% below the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 0.9%. The poverty rate of 15.1% exceeds the national average of 12.4%, indicating economic hardship for a significant portion of the population. Workers commute an average of 12 minutes, shorter than most U.S. cities.
The median home value in Sharon Springs is $91,200, 68% below the national median — off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$506 per month, below the national average — a plus for affordability. At just 1.6x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.
20.9%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 90.9%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 5.8/10.
Sharon Springs experiences four distinct seasons with an average temperature of 53°F. Winters average 31°F in January while summers reach 78°F in July. Annual precipitation totals 19.9 inches, including 21.0 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 39.
